How One Callout Turns Into a Payroll Line You Never Approved
Run the numbers on a single sick day at a modest two-person front desk. Your receptionists earn, say, $22 an hour. When one is out, the coverage does not come free from the ether; it comes from the person who stays, plus whoever you can pull in. A realistic short day looks like this: the remaining receptionist works through a 30-minute lunch and stays 90 minutes late (2 hours at 1.5x = $66), and you drag in your part-time float or a medical assistant for a 4-hour block, half of which tips them into overtime for the week ($44 straight + $33 premium).
That is roughly $143 in premium and coverage labor to paper over one absence. Do that eight times a month, which is conservative when your team is already ragged, and you have spent $1,144 in a single month buying back coverage you thought your base payroll already provided. Over a year, a practice running this pattern burns $10,000 to $14,000 in pure overtime and float premium, none of which shows up as a headcount line. It hides inside "payroll ran a little high again this pay period," which is the most expensive sentence in practice management because it never triggers a decision.
And that is only the money you can see. The morning the desk was short, twelve calls rolled to voicemail, three new-patient inquiries hung up, and two check-ins got fumbled badly enough that the patients mentioned it at checkout. The overtime bought you a body at the desk. It did not buy you the throughput of a fully staffed front office, and the revenue that leaked out the phone line dwarfs the $143 you spent covering the shift.
Why 1.5x Pay Makes the Next Callout More Likely, Not Less
Here is the part that turns a rough week into a spiral. Overtime is not neutral coverage. It is coverage extracted from tired people, and fatigue is cumulative.
The receptionist who skipped lunch and stayed late to cover Monday shows up Tuesday already depleted. She is more short with patients, slower on the phones, and more likely to make the kind of small error that snowballs into a rework loop. By Thursday, after a full week of eating other people's shifts, her own reserve is gone. So on Friday, when her kid wakes up with a fever, she does not push through the way she might have on a normal week. She calls out. And now you are one person down again, except this time the person who is left is the one who has been absorbing overtime all week.
That is the engine of the death spiral: every hour of overtime you spend today withdraws from the resilience you will need tomorrow. Coverage borrowed from a rested team is sustainable. Coverage borrowed from an exhausted team is a payday loan with a brutal interest rate, paid back in the next callout.

Notice that the loop has no natural exit. Overtime feeds fatigue, fatigue feeds callouts, callouts deepen the shortage, and the deeper shortage demands more overtime. Left alone, the only thing that breaks it is a resignation, which is the worst possible exit because it drops you into a full vacancy.
The 60% Turnover Jump Hiding Behind a Single Open Seat
Front-desk turnover in small practices already runs punishing, commonly cited in the 30% to 40% range annually. What the raw number hides is how contagious a single vacancy is. When one seat sits empty for the 6 to 10 weeks it typically takes to source, interview, hire, and onboard a replacement, the workload does not pause. It redistributes onto the survivors, and it redistributes at overtime rates.
That sustained load is exactly what pushes a stable employee to update her resume. Internal staffing data across small clinics repeatedly shows the same shape: one unfilled front-office role can raise the turnover risk of the remaining team by more than 60%, because the people left behind are the ones eating the overtime and the abuse of angry, kept-on-hold patients. A vacancy is not a static gap you are patiently filling. It is an active pressure that manufactures the next vacancy.
Now put a dollar figure on the resignation you are trying to avoid. Replacing one front-desk employee, counting recruiting, the productivity dip during the vacancy, and the 60-to-90-day ramp before a new hire is fully productive, commonly runs 50% to 200% of that role's annual salary. For a $45,000-a-year receptionist, that is $22,000 to $90,000 per departure. Every additional resignation the overtime spiral triggers is not a $143 problem. It is a five-figure one, and the loop is designed to keep producing them.
Charting Your Own Spiral Before Payroll Does It for You
Most operations leads feel the spiral long before they can see it, because the cost is smeared across pay periods and never lands as a single alarming number. Pull it into the light with a quick audit you can run this week.
- Overtime hours by seat, trailing 8 weeks. Sort your timekeeping export by employee and total the OT hours. If two or three names carry almost all of it, those are the people closest to quitting, and they are your spiral's fuel.
- Callout clustering. Map absences to the calendar. Callouts that bunch up in the days after heavy overtime weeks are not coincidence; they are the fatigue-to-absence link firing.
- Voicemail and abandoned-call volume on short days. If your phone system reports it, compare answer rates on fully staffed versus short days. The gap is the revenue the overtime did not actually protect.
- Cost per covered shift. Add the premium pay plus any float labor for each short day over a month, then divide by the number of short days. When leaders see they are paying $130 to $180 to limp through each absence, and doing it a dozen times a month, the "just cover it" reflex finally breaks.
That last number is usually the one that lands. A practice that would never approve a new hire without a business case has been quietly approving the more expensive version of that hire, one panicked morning at a time, with no case at all.
